Story at-a-glance Water aerobics provides a safe and effective way for obese individuals to lose weight and improve fitness without stressing their joints Research shows that engaging in water exercise for at least 10 weeks leads to measurable fat loss, with participants losing an average of 2.69 kilograms and 2.75 centimeters from their waist Water's natural resistance increases calorie burn while reducing injury risk, making it ideal for those who struggle with traditional workouts Eliminating vegetable oils and eating healthy carbohydrates help support weight loss and energy levels, preventing metabolic slowdowns Walking daily alongside water aerobics boosts metabolism, enhances circulation, and promotes long-term fat loss without excessive strain on the body

Past a certain age, many people say they find it gets harder to keep fit. But there's one physical exercise class that's easy to start and take part in. Since the COVID-19 pandemic, aqua aerobics has been growing in popularity in Australia, even in some rural areas. Every day, thousands of Australians are taking part in aqua aerobics. “I just love it, I do about eight to ten classes in five days,” says participant Lynn. “So, it just gives you stability, and friendship and a bit of a laugh,” explains participant Allison.  Over the past year, enrollment in aqua aerobics classes has been steadily rising, according to instructors at leisure centers. Now, close to 80 percent of Australia's aquatic facilities and swim schools offer sessions of the exercise. “Pre-COVID, everything was around a 50 percent attendance mark, and now you're looking at overall around 82 (percent attendance rate) across the board,” says Melissa Janisch of SA Aquatics. From strengthening muscles, improving balance and building a healthy heart, aqua aerobics has many potential benefits. Experts say the benefits aren't just physical. “It's not just looking at cardiovascular fitness, or strength or balance, it's looking at mental health and well-being and having a purpose and catching up with people,” says physiotherapist Caitlin Prior. Aqua aerobics is no longer a staple of just big cities. More and more people in regional communities are signing up for the water exercise sessions, according to instructors. It's getting to the point where swimming centers are finding it hard to keep up with demand. “From when I first started, we barely had anyone coming in, up until now (where) we have 20, sometimes even 30, people in the pool,” says Aqua Instructor Sarah James. Brett Rogers suffers from arthritis. He decided to try aqua aerobics to reduce his pain and he and his wife Sue are now regulars at a weekly class in the town of Renmark, which is miles away from their home. “Although we live just out of Barmera, we don't mind the trouble because the benefits outweigh,” says Rogers. An interview with Dr. Kenneth Cooper, Founder of The Cooper Institute and Founder and Chairman at the Cooper Aerobics Center.I've had hundreds of letters from people telling me I wish I'd known 20 years ago how much better I could feel. But once I got in shape and followed your recommendations, I felt the best I've ever felt in my life. Do you want to enjoy that type of life you're now maximizing your feelings and feeling good, you're not depressed, you're enthusiastic.Dr. Kenneth CooperGetting the whole family movingDebunking fitness mythsTraining healthcare providers to talk to patients about movementCareer successesMoving to live longer, live better Healthy aging tipsDr. Cooper advocates the following aerobic-strength training balance:If you're 40 years old or younger, devote 80 percent of your workout time to aerobic training and 20 percent to strength training.If you're 41 to 50 years old, shift to 70 percent aerobic and 30 percent strength work.If you're 51 to 60, do 60 percent aerobic exercise and 40 percent strength training.After you pass 60, divide your workout time more evenly between the two strategies – while still giving an edge to aerobic exercise, which provides the most health benefits: 55 percent aerobic work and 45 percent strength work.https://www.movetolivemore.com/https://www.linkedin.com/company/move-to-live-more@MovetoLiveMore

Weight-bearing exercise: if you are an avid cyclist or swimmer, you still have to get on your feet and do weight-bearing exercise. (29:00) Weight-bearing exercise is how you build your bones up. Breaking up an hour of cardio into 2 or 3 parts is still great! (33:00) All About Zones Zone 2: What is it and why does it matter? (35:00) He gives examples of all four Zones. Everything is working in your favor in Zone 2. (36:30) HIIT is in Zone 4 and no longer burning fat. Anna asks about needing sugar in the blood for homeostasis. (40:30) Yes, in Zone 4 you may—but it only takes 1 teaspoon, not “carb loading.” You are not maximizing your potential by doing HIIT every day. (41:00) Your body needs 3-4 days to recover after long HIIT workouts. Don't go doing Zone 4 every day to give yourself an excuse to have a donut. You're still damaging your body with the sugar. HIIT is only good for increasing your VO2 Max. Vinnie explains building up your VO2 Max. (45:00) For all the cardio he does, Vinnie only seldom does intervals. How do you calculate Zone 2 for yourself, and do you need a heart rate monitor? (50:00) You don't need a super fancy or expensive heart rate monitor to get your basic info. You can just take your pulse, but that can be tricky. Vinnie shares how to calculate your Zone 2 heart rate. (57:15) Take 180 minus your age. (Do not use 220 as your starting point; that is for calculating *maximum* heart rate). If you are a sedentary person, then minus 5 points. If you are already in good shape, you can add 5 points. Cooper, MD, MPH, preventive medicine pioneer and “father of aerobics,” introduced the concept of exercising in pursuit of good health when he launched the worldwide phenomenon of Aerobics, in 1968 — his first of 19 books on health and fitness. His latest book, Start Strong, Finish Strong, is a collaboration with his son, Tyler Cooper, MD, MPH.During Dr. Cooper's 13 years of service in the U.S. Army and U.S. Air Force, he served as a flight surgeon and director of the Aerospace Medical Laboratory in San Antonio. He dreamed of becoming an astronaut and worked with the National Aeronautics Space Administration to help create the conditioning program preparing America's astronauts for space and the in-flight anti-deconditioning program used to keep astronauts active while onboard spacecraft.He also developed the 12-minute and 1.5-mile fitness tests and the Aerobics Point System.
